Cherry Cobbler

INGREDIENTS
  • 1 1/4 c. sugar
  • 3 T. cornstarch
  • 4 c. fresh tart pitted cherries or canned equivalent
  • 1/4 t. almond extract
  • 1 c. flour
  • 1 T. sugar
  • 1 1/2 t. baking powder
  • 1/2 t. salt
  • 3 T. oil
  • 1/2 c. milk
DIRECTIONS
  1. Blend 1 1/4 cup sugar, cornstarch, cherries and almond extract in a medium saucepan.
  2. Cook over medium heat, stirring constantly, until mixture thickens and boils.
  3. Continue to boil and stir for 1 minute.
  4. Pour into an ungreased 2-quart casserole dish. In a separate bowl, combine flour, 1 tablespoon sugar, baking powder and salt.
  5. Stir in oil and milk, mix briefly.
  6. Drop dough in about 6 spoonfuls onto hot fruit. Sprinkle dough with a bit of extra sugar before baking.
  7. Bake at 400° for 25 to 30 minutes.
  8. Serve warm with cream or ice cream
